NW 4-6-2 #564 - Norfolk & Western
Title:  NW 4-6-2 #564 - Norfolk & Western
Description:  Before a GP30 wore the number 564, this 1910 Alco-Richmond Pacific-type loco did. Specifics - E2 class, 70" drivers, 200 psi, 22.5x28" cylinders, engine weight of 247,000 lb, tractive effort of 34,425 lb. From Steamlocomotive.com "EW King, Jr., in Drury (1993), notes that the E2s were the first to have Baker valve gear, which he adds became the standard valve motion on the Norfolk & Western. Also, the trailing truck used outside bearings for greater stability." No exact date or location was given for this photo. C.A. Brown photo

NW 2-8-0 #7 - Norfolk & Western
Title:  NW 2-8-0 #7 - Norfolk & Western
Description:  Beautiful original photo by R.P. Morris of the 1897 Burnham, Wms & Co (Baldwin) 2-8-0 Consolidation. After serving the coal fields in West Virginia, it was donated to the city of Bluefield where, as of 2013, resides as a static display in a park. Specs - class G1, bldr #15153, 50" drivers, 180 psi boiler pressure, 20x24" cylinders, engine weight of 120,785 lb, tractive effort of 29,376 lb.

NW 2-6-6-4 #1208 - Norfolk & Western
Title:  NW 2-6-6-4 #1208 - Norfolk & Western
Description:  Beautiful action shot of the westbound 1937 Norfolk & Western Roanoke shops built articulated #1208. According to www.steamlocomotives.com "One of Norfolk & Western's finest designs, these articulateds featured all the latest components when introduced in the late 1930s .In addition to a high-pressure boiler, an A had a cast-steel frame and roller bearings on virtually all surfaces. The firebox had 57 sq ft of arch tubes, but no circulators or syphons. Max consumption rates per hour were 7 tons of coal burned and 116,055 lb of water evaporated. Between Williamson, WV and Portsmouth, Ohio, these engines had a tonnage rating of 13,000 tons of slow freight. Between Portsmouth and Columbus, they were rated at 5,200 tons of time freight. And they could pull passenger trains at 70 mph. R.P. Morris photo
